OLYDE SCHOOL.
The regular Committee meeting was held at the Clerk's house onFriday thelsthApril 1870, at 7 o'clock p.m. Present, Messrs. Marshall, Hueston, Hastie, llazlett, George, and Christophers, (Clerk). Mr; Hazlett occupied the Chair. The minutes of the last regular meeting
were read and confirmed. 1 A letter from Mr. Hislop, the Secretary 1 of the Educational Board, dated Ist April 1870, and the School-master’s monthly report for March, were read and received. John Baker’s account for £5, for digging ditch and repairing sod fence round the Master’s residence, was passed for payment. Proposed by Mr. Hastie, seconded by Mr George, and carried—That Mr. Hueston, carpenter, bo engaged to erect a Master’s residence, four moms, iron and weatherboards, in accordance with the sub-com-mittee’s plan, as amende ! ; and that a subcommittee, consisting of ! Messrs Marshall and Christophers be appointed to obtain all the necessary materials, fix upon a site, and to supervise the erection. After a vote of thanks to the Chairman, the meeting adjourned 1
